One of our side trips, while in
Helena, was a boat tour of "Gates of the Mountains". |
 |
Early in the boat tour, we were
treated to the sighting of an eagle's nest. The female has been
nesting here for 16 years and has produced 48 eaglets during that
time. Eagles often live to be 50-60 years of age. |
